📖 Definitions of "Misters"

noun
  1. 1

    A title conferred on an adult male, usually when the name is unknown. Also used as a term of address, often by a parent to a young child.

    "You may sit here, mister."

noun
  1. 1

    Someone's business or function; an occupation, employment, trade.

  2. 2

    A kind, type of.

  3. 3

    Need (of something).

  4. 4

    Necessity; the necessary time.

noun
  1. 1

    A device that makes or sprays mist.

    "Odessa D. uses a mister Sunday to fight the 106-degree heat at a NASCAR race in Fontana, California."
